The International Holding Company PJSC (IHC) has issued a notice warning the public about fraudulent activities where scammers are using the company's name, employee names, and logo to advertise fake investment opportunities and tenders online. The scammers are asking individuals or entities to provide personal, business, and financial information, including credit card and bank details for supposed payments or investments. IHC emphasizes that it never requests such information via email, mail or any other means, nor does it ask for payments or investments in this manner. The company advises caution if such a request is received, and urges not to provide any sensitive information.
